Theo Fages’ drop-goal sent St Helens back to the top of Super League with a golden-point extra-time win against Hull Kingston Rovers.
Regan Grace’s try put Saints 8-6 up at half-time after Dean Hadley’s opener.
Both sides then traded tries with Jack Welsby and Alex Walmsley going over for Saints and Shaun Kenny-Dowall and Ethan Ryan scoring for Rovers.
A William Dagger penalty sent the game to extra time, only for Fages’ kick to win it while Saints were a man down.
